Jessie Audette Muniz was a candidate for the interim seat on the Charlottesville School Board in April 2018. [1]
She is senior director of project development at Apex Clean Energy. She serves on the board of the Interwest Energy Alliance, which advocates for the expansion of clean energy in six Western states.
